Final Case Study

Rather than have you collect your own data, we will use the data provided in the Appendix B of the Triola Text (pgs 621-642).

You will be assigned the variables you are to work with by the facilitator. You are to do the following for the dependent variable assigned:

  1. Construct a frequency table using five classes
  2. Construct a histogram.
  3. Calculate measures of central tendency and variation which includes the mean, median, mode, range, variance, and standard deviation.
  4. Determine the five-number summary and construct a box-plot.
  5. Find the values that represent the 30th and 90th percentiles
  6. Find the values that correspond to the following Z scores: -1.5 and 2.25.
  7. Determine the confidence intervals for µ at α = .05 and .01.
  8. Provide the null and alternative hypothesis, critical value, p value, and conclusion for the claim given. Use α = .05.
  9. Determine if a linear correlation exists between your independent and dependent variables (test hypothesis for linear correlation). Be sure to calculate r and r 2 . How much of the variability of your dependant variable can be explained by the independent variable?
  10. Construct a scatterplot and the equation for the regression line of your given variables.
